Streamlining Outage Management: AI’s Impact on Customer Communication

The Role of AI in Energy and Utilities

In the energy and utilities sector, effective communication during outages is crucial for maintaining customer trust and satisfaction. With the increasing complexity of energy management and the growing expectations of consumers, traditional communication methods are often inadequate. Artificial Intelligence (AI) has emerged as a powerful tool to enhance customer support, streamline outage management, and improve overall service delivery.

Implementing AI in Outage Management

AI can be integrated into outage management systems to facilitate real-time communication, automate responses, and provide personalized customer experiences. Here are several ways in which AI can be utilized:

1. Predictive Analytics

Predictive analytics tools powered by AI can analyze historical outage data to forecast potential disruptions. By identifying patterns and trends, utilities can proactively communicate with customers about anticipated outages, minimizing frustration and enhancing transparency. Tools such as IBM Watson and Google Cloud AI can be instrumental in analyzing vast datasets to predict outages before they occur.

2. Chatbots for Customer Support

AI-driven chatbots are transforming customer communication by providing instant responses to inquiries related to outages. These chatbots can handle a high volume of customer interactions simultaneously, ensuring that customers receive timely updates and assistance. For example, Zendesk’s AI-powered chatbots can be programmed to provide outage status updates, estimated restoration times, and even guide customers on how to report issues.

3. Automated Notifications

AI can automate the process of sending notifications to customers during outages. Utilizing machine learning algorithms, utilities can segment their customer base and tailor messages based on specific needs and preferences. Tools like Twilio and SendGrid enable utilities to send targeted SMS and email alerts, ensuring that customers are informed promptly about outage status and restoration efforts.

Enhancing Customer Experience with AI

The integration of AI in outage management not only streamlines communication but also enhances the overall customer experience. Here are some benefits:

1. Personalization

AI tools can analyze customer data to provide personalized communication. For instance, if a customer has previously reported issues in a specific area, AI can prioritize updates relevant to that location, ensuring that customers feel valued and informed.

2. 24/7 Availability

With AI-powered systems, utilities can offer round-the-clock support. Customers can access information and assistance at any time, reducing the burden on human agents and allowing them to focus on more complex inquiries.

3. Improved Response Time

AI can significantly reduce response times during outages. By automating routine inquiries and providing accurate information, utilities can ensure that customers receive timely updates, which is crucial during emergencies.

Real-World Examples of AI in Action

Several utilities have successfully implemented AI-driven tools to enhance their outage management processes:

1. Duke Energy

Duke Energy utilizes AI to analyze outage data and predict potential service interruptions. Their AI system enables proactive communication with customers, informing them of expected outages and restoration timelines.

2. Pacific Gas and Electric (PG&E)

PG&E has adopted AI chatbots to assist customers during outages. These chatbots provide real-time updates and allow customers to report issues directly through their mobile devices, streamlining the communication process.

3. Constellation Energy

Constellation Energy employs AI-driven automated notification systems to keep customers informed about outages. Their system sends personalized alerts based on customer preferences, ensuring effective communication during critical times.
